Step-by-step explanation:
Given function:
![f(x) =-16x^2 + 24x + 16](https://tex.z-dn.net/?f=f%28x%29%20%3D-16x%5E2%20%2B%2024x%20%2B%2016)
<h3><u>Part A</u></h3>
To find the <u>x-intercepts</u>, set the function to zero, factor and solve for x:
![\implies f(x)=0](https://tex.z-dn.net/?f=%5Cimplies%20f%28x%29%3D0)
![\implies -16x^2 + 24x + 16=0](https://tex.z-dn.net/?f=%5Cimplies%20-16x%5E2%20%2B%2024x%20%2B%2016%3D0)
![\implies -8(2x^2-3x-2)=0](https://tex.z-dn.net/?f=%5Cimplies%20-8%282x%5E2-3x-2%29%3D0)
![\implies 2x^2-3x-2=0](https://tex.z-dn.net/?f=%5Cimplies%202x%5E2-3x-2%3D0)
![\implies 2x^2-4x+x-2=0](https://tex.z-dn.net/?f=%5Cimplies%202x%5E2-4x%2Bx-2%3D0)
![\implies 2x(x-2)+1(x-2)=0](https://tex.z-dn.net/?f=%5Cimplies%202x%28x-2%29%2B1%28x-2%29%3D0)
![\implies (2x+1)(x-2)=0](https://tex.z-dn.net/?f=%5Cimplies%20%282x%2B1%29%28x-2%29%3D0)
Therefore:
![\implies 2x+1=0 \implies x=-\dfrac{1}{2}](https://tex.z-dn.net/?f=%5Cimplies%202x%2B1%3D0%20%5Cimplies%20x%3D-%5Cdfrac%7B1%7D%7B2%7D)
![\implies x-2=0 \implies x=2](https://tex.z-dn.net/?f=%5Cimplies%20x-2%3D0%20%5Cimplies%20x%3D2)
Therefore, the x-intercepts of the graph of f(x) are
![\left(-\dfrac{1}{2} , 0\right) \textsf{ and } (2, 0)](https://tex.z-dn.net/?f=%5Cleft%28-%5Cdfrac%7B1%7D%7B2%7D%20%2C%200%5Cright%29%20%5Ctextsf%7B%20and%20%7D%20%282%2C%200%29)
<h3><u>Part B</u></h3>
As the leading coefficient is negative, the parabola will open downwards. Therefore, the vertex of the graph of f(x) will be a <u>maximum</u>.
The x-coordinate of the vertex is the midpoint of the x-intercepts:
![\implies \sf midpoint=\dfrac{2+\left(-\frac{1}{2}\right)}{2}=\dfrac{3}{4}](https://tex.z-dn.net/?f=%5Cimplies%20%5Csf%20midpoint%3D%5Cdfrac%7B2%2B%5Cleft%28-%5Cfrac%7B1%7D%7B2%7D%5Cright%29%7D%7B2%7D%3D%5Cdfrac%7B3%7D%7B4%7D)
To find the y-coordinate of the vertex, substitute the x-value into the function:
![\implies f\left(\dfrac{3}{4}\right)=-16\left(\dfrac{3}{4}\right)^2 + 24\left(\dfrac{3}{4}\right) + 16](https://tex.z-dn.net/?f=%5Cimplies%20f%5Cleft%28%5Cdfrac%7B3%7D%7B4%7D%5Cright%29%3D-16%5Cleft%28%5Cdfrac%7B3%7D%7B4%7D%5Cright%29%5E2%20%2B%2024%5Cleft%28%5Cdfrac%7B3%7D%7B4%7D%5Cright%29%20%2B%2016)
![\implies f\left(\dfrac{3}{4}\right)=-9+18+16](https://tex.z-dn.net/?f=%5Cimplies%20f%5Cleft%28%5Cdfrac%7B3%7D%7B4%7D%5Cright%29%3D-9%2B18%2B16)
![\implies f\left(\dfrac{3}{4}\right)=25](https://tex.z-dn.net/?f=%5Cimplies%20f%5Cleft%28%5Cdfrac%7B3%7D%7B4%7D%5Cright%29%3D25)
Therefore, the <u>coordinates of the vertex</u> are:
![\left(\dfrac{3}{4},25 \right)](https://tex.z-dn.net/?f=%5Cleft%28%5Cdfrac%7B3%7D%7B4%7D%2C25%20%5Cright%29)
<h3><u>Part C</u></h3>
Find the y-intercept by substituting x = 0 into the function:
![\implies f(0) =-16(0)^2 + 24(0) + 16=16](https://tex.z-dn.net/?f=%5Cimplies%20f%280%29%20%3D-16%280%29%5E2%20%2B%2024%280%29%20%2B%2016%3D16)
Therefore, the y-intercept is (0, 16)
To graph f(x)
- Plot the vertex
- Plot the x-intercepts
- Plot the y-intercept
- Draw a parabola opening downwards with the vertex as the maximum point.
The axis of symmetry is the x-value of the vertex. Use this to help ensure the curve is symmetrical.
